Foros - Stratos

Programadores => General Programadores => Mensaje iniciado por: matriax en 17 de Mayo de 2010, 03:22:00 PM

Título: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: matriax en 17 de Mayo de 2010, 03:22:00 PM
Estoy haciendo el portal de juegos Flash de CoinsGames para FaceBook y despues de pelearme con las APIs y demas ahora tengo este problemilla que no hay manera de solucionarlo.

La web en facebook es esta:
http://apps.facebook.com/coinsgames/

Si por ejemplo le dais al primer juego(Target Shooter) sin problema. Pero si en la principal le dais a "Street Fighter" cuando carga la pagina del juego en lugar de que la pagina empieze desde el TOP empieza mas abajo, y si ya elejis de los ultimos juegos pues se vera todo blanco y como que queda mal.

Una idea que he tenido es meter anclas en todos los links de forma que lleven al top de las paginas de juegos pero claro esta tendria que modificar varias cosas y todos los links...

Asi que si alguien sabe alguna solucion o algo estaria bien saberla :) .
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: josepzin en 17 de Mayo de 2010, 04:51:42 PM
Mira si en otras webs/aplicaciones de caralibro pasa lo mismo, y si no, a ver que hacen ellos distinto.
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: tamat en 17 de Mayo de 2010, 05:48:26 PM
en javascript hay un comando para llevar el scroll arriba, creo que era window.scroll = 0 o document.scroll
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: matriax en 18 de Mayo de 2010, 01:29:06 AM
Hola,

Gracias Tamat, funciona en lo que es la web, pero en http://apps.facebook.com/coinsgames/ al ir sobre un iframe le da igual lo que le pongas :( .

Sin embargo a otra persona no le pasa. A mi me ocurre con FIrefoX 3.5.3 e IE6. La otra perona con FF 3.6 dice que le va bien ¿A vosotros os hace lo mismo?.
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: josepzin en 18 de Mayo de 2010, 07:45:45 AM
El FF 3.6 lo hace
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: matriax en 20 de Mayo de 2010, 09:58:14 AM
Vaya, pues que cosa mas rara.

En fin de todas formas, supongo que hare lo que tenia planeado y usar "Anclas", de forma que a los links les tengo que añadir #TOP y listo.

Alguein tiene el Opera o Chrome y me puede decir si le pasa tambien?
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: josepzin en 20 de Mayo de 2010, 10:11:53 AM
Instala Opera y Chrome portables!! :)

Luego miro a ver que hace en esos exploradores.
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: matriax en 20 de Mayo de 2010, 10:17:36 AM
Cita de: josepzin en 20 de Mayo de 2010, 10:11:53 AM
Instala Opera y Chrome portables!! :)

Luego miro a ver que hace en esos exploradores.

Portables? Yo he probado a instaalr Chrome y me dice que la version de Service Pack no es compatible con la que tengo yo....

Luego intentare instalar Opera a ver que me dice.
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: josepzin en 20 de Mayo de 2010, 10:34:13 AM
Si, yo los tengo a todos portables. en www.portableapps.com creo que esta el Chrome, el Safari lo encontre buscando "safari portable" o algo asi.
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: Sergen en 20 de Mayo de 2010, 11:57:44 AM
En Safari y en Opera falla.
En Chrome también falla.
En Firefox e IE no miro que tardan mucho en arrancar ;-), pero visto lo visto...
Bueno, en Firefox también falla.
En IE es aún peor porque salen barras y queda en blanco.
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: matriax en 20 de Mayo de 2010, 12:01:39 PM
Cita de: Sergen en 20 de Mayo de 2010, 11:57:44 AM
En Safari y en Opera falla.
En Chrome también falla.
En Firefox e IE no miro que tardan mucho en arrancar ;-), pero visto lo visto...

Gracias por probar.

Pues nada, toca cambiar cosillas.
Título: Re: Que la pagina empieze siempre desde el "TOP" (PHP)
Publicado por: Sergen en 20 de Mayo de 2010, 12:04:58 PM
De nada.

Digo que falla porque se queda en la parte de abajo de la página y no en la de arriba como debería de ser y en el IE queda además con barras y  media página en blanco, algo raro.

Añado: Mi recomendación es que si puedes hacerlo sin anclas, más fácil te va a resultar todo probablemente, si la página crece.